#43db94 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#43db94 is composed of 26.3% red, 85.9%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.4%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 152 degrees, a saturation of 67.9% and a lightness of 56.1%. #43db94 color hex could be obtained by blending #86ffff with #00b729.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#43db94
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a06 is the darkest color, while #f8fefb is the lightest one.
